SoftBank would appoint "security director" to Sprint board

SoftBank would appoint "security director" to Sprint board

May 23rd, 2013 - 06:30h (CET +01.00)

(Reuters) - SoftBank Corp would appoint a "security director" to Sprint Nextel's board if its takeover bid succeeds, and would give the U.S. government the right to approve the nominee, an attempt to address security concerns raised by the proposed deal. Malaysia coalition extends rule despite worst electoral showing

Malaysia coalition extends rule despite worst electoral showing

May 6th, 2013 - 03:10h (CET +01.00)

By Stuart Grudgings and Al-Zaquan Amer Hamzah KUALA LUMPUR (Reuters) - Malaysia's governing coalition extended its half-century rule despite its worst-ever performance in a general election, potentially undermining Prime Minister Najib Razak and exposing growing racial polarization in the Southeast Asian nation.
